Energy efficiency

double glazing repair near me-glazed windows can boost the efficiency of your home. They can reduce the cost of energy by reducing the transfer of heat energy to and from your home. This makes your home warmer during winter and cooler during summer, meaning you don't need to rely so much on heating or air conditioning systems. This will help you save money on your electricity and gas bills.

Double-glazed windows consist of two panes separated by a gap of air and filled with an insulating gas such as Krypton. They are more energy-efficient than single-paned windows due to this type of insulation. The type of glass you use in double-glazed windows can also impact its energy efficiency. There are a variety of low-emissivity glass, with varying levels of visible light transmittance (VLT). The VLT is measured using an angle of 0deg. It also reflects infrared heat from the sun. The lower the VLT is the lower the heat your windows will receive from the sun.

Another factor that determines thermal performance of double-glazed windows is their U value, which is a measure of how well the window is able to conduct heat. The lower the U-value, more insulating properties the window offers. Double-glazed windows that have a lower U value are more efficient at keeping heat in during colder seasons and out during the warmer seasons.

Double-glazed windows are the most efficient when they are combined with other measures that are energy efficient, such as loft insulation and cavity wall insulation. This will help you save energy and reduce your home's carbon foot print.

Security

Double glazing is more resistant to breaking than single panes, and can resist the force of a brick thrown at it. The gap that is insulating between the panes also makes it difficult for burglars to gain entry into your home through the windows. The gaps are so small that you are able to still enjoy a lot of natural light.

Double-glazed windows can reduce condensation in older homes. Condensation occurs when air inside a home meets the cold glass of a window. This causes dampness that gives furniture and carpets an unpleasant smell and promote mildew spores to grow. Double glazing prevents condensation because the warm air inside the house cannot meet with the cold glass.

There are a few restrictions on the type of double glazing you can install for older homes like those that have a listed building You can boost the efficiency of your home by installing secondary double glazing. This is a glass pane that can be affixed over windows that are already in place and does not require planning permission. It's also a great option for modern houses that want to increase their energy efficiency.

Noise reduction

Double glazing is a great solution when you wish to live in a peaceful, comfortable home, without being distracted by the sound of your neighbors or traffic outside. A typical window with just one pane of glass can let in a lot of sound however a double-glazed unit, also known as an IGU includes a second layer of glass as well as an air gap that effectively reduces the sound transmission. This allows for an STC rating between 28 and 32. This makes a double glazed windows near me the ideal option for homes in areas that are noisy.
